Abstract:
Following a scheme of discrete space in a prediction model for tropical limited areas (TL-6) by the institute, appropriate equations of horizontal and vertical structures are derived for the motion of tropical atmosphere and their vertical and horizontal modes are computed. In the normal modes obtained here, which are similar to any analytic results for the motion, there are well-defined properties of frequency sepatation in the gravity waves and Rossby waves. Based on the conputation, separating the equatorial Kelvin waves from the mixed Rossby waves is discussed. As the last discussion, the set of normal modes are used to filter meteorological fields.
